A couple years ago - the ER double billed me for two visits for the same injury on the same day and fought me on it because a shift change on their side caused two different doctors to be involved

Preventive labs are usually billed to me annually and I have to call and explain that there is a difference in billing codes for preventive labs (which are covered in full per the ACA).

This year I got a COVID test but couldn t access the results because the patient portal went down while I was sitting on the Canadian boarder trying to download the result. I called and no one could help me.

I will do what I can to avoid this hospital
